How To Choose The Best Dog Itch Medicine
Selecting a dog itch medicine is different from grabbing a random joint supplement. You need a formula that targets the root cause—usually an overactive immune system reacting to allergens—not just a topical band-aid. The most effective solutions work systemically to strengthen the skin barrier and calm inflammation from the inside out.
Ingredient Transparency & Potency
The label is your first line of defense. Look for a guaranteed analysis of Omega-3 fatty acids (EPA and DHA) from a named source like salmon or fish oil. Avoid generic “fish oil” blends. Effective formulations also include Quercetin (a natural antihistamine), Colostrum (to support healthy histamine levels), and a robust probiotic blend (Lactobacillus species) with a specified CFU count. The presence of a prebiotic like FOS is a strong indicator of a well-rounded gut-health approach.
Form & Palatability
Soft chews remain the most popular format for a reason—they are easy to administer and highly palatable. The flavor (typically chicken or lamb) and texture (soft vs. hard) can make or break compliance. If your dog is a picky eater, a small, soft, aromatic chew is critical. Check reviews for phrases like “eats it like a treat” versus “had to hide it in food.”
Value Per Serving & Supply Length
Because these are daily supplements, the number of servings per container directly impacts your monthly cost. A 90-count jar may last 45 days for a medium dog on a two-chew daily dose, while a 240-count jar can stretch into a two-month supply. Calculate the daily cost based on your dog’s weight before you buy.
Source & Manufacturing Standards
Trustworthy brands manufacture in FDA-registered, GMP-certified facilities in the USA. A “Vet Formulated” claim is a positive sign, but look for a brand that can back it up with third-party testing or a clear explanation of their formula development process. The ingredient sourcing (e.g., non-GMO, grain-free, soy-free) also matters for dogs with multiple sensitivities.
